Tyler Linderbaum is a professional American football center for the Baltimore Ravens in the NFL. Following a deal with the Arizona Cardinals to obtain the draft pick in the 2022 NFL draft, Linderbaum was chosen by the Baltimore Ravens with the 25th pick in the first round of the 2022 draft. Linderbaum started all 17 games in his rookie season and was named to the PFWA All-Rookie Team. By the end of his second season with the Ravens, he was named to his first Pro Bowl.

Linderbaum attended Solon High School, where he was a lineman on the offensive and defensive. He played in the 2018 U.S. Army All-American Game. Following that, he joined the University of Iowa for collegiate football. In the 2019 season, he started all 13 games. In the 2020 season, he was selected as a Rimington Trophy finalist and an All-American. Linderbaum was awarded the Rimington Trophy and named the Rimington-Pace Offensive Lineman of the Year in 2021.

Tyler Linderbaum contract breakdown

In 2022, Tyler Linderbaum signed a four-year, $13,238,286 contract with the Ravens, which included a signing bonus of $6,807,844 and an average annual salary of $3,309,572, according to Spotrac.

How much is Tyler Linderbaum getting paid?

As of January 2025, Linderbaum will earn a base salary of $2,510,221 while having a cap hit of $4,212,182 and a dead cap value of $4,212,182 according to Spotrac.

How much does Tyler Linderbaum make in a minute?

Tyler Linderbaum makes approximately $4.77 per minute as per his contract with the Ravens.

Tyler Linderbaum’s career earnings

Tyler Linderbaum’s career earnings as of January 2025 sum up to $10,728,065, according to Spotrac.

How much of Tyler Linderbaum’s contract is guaranteed?

Tyler Linderbaum has a fully guaranteed contract with the Ravens, assuring him of receiving $13,238,286 from his contract, regardless of performance or injury.

What are the terms of Tyler Linderbaum’s contract?

Tyler Linderbaum has a fully guaranteed contract that can be extended for a fifth year (via Spotrac).

Tyler Linderbaum’s contract history

Linderbaum is still under his rookie contract with the Ravens. After being selected as the 25th pick of the 2022 NFL draft, Tyler signed a four-year rookie contract worth $13,238,286 with the Baltimore Ravens, including a $6,807,844 signing bonus. Linderbaum is under contract until 2027, according to Spotrac.
